Hotel Overview
Why Stay at Element Symphony Park for Google Cloud Next
Element Las Vegas Symphony Park opened September 2025 as part of the largest dual-branded Marriott development in Las Vegas, sharing a building with AC Hotel by Marriott at 330 S Grand Central Pkwy in the Symphony Park district near the World Market Center, The Smith Center, and downtown Las Vegas. The 119-suite property offers complimentary daily breakfast, an outdoor pool, hot tub, fitness center, complimentary bicycle rentals, and zero resort fees — making it the cleanest convention-district base for World Market Center markets, downtown cultural events, and Strip nightlife runs to Drai's or Marquee via a 10-minute rideshare.

What should I wear to nightclubs during Google Cloud Next?
Las Vegas nightclubs enforce a strict dress code, even during conventions. For men, wear a collared shirt or fitted designer tee with dress shoes — no athletic shoes, shorts, sandals, or hats. For women, cocktail dresses, heels, and fashionable attire are standard. If you are coming directly from Google Cloud Next, swap your lanyard and conference badge for proper club attire. Business casual from the convention floor sometimes works, but it is best to change at Element Symphony Park before heading out. Pool parties during the day require swimwear — no jeans or street clothes poolside.
